In 1965 Ford Motor Car Division decided to introduce a new engine. using the FE block from the 352. 360 and 390 ci engines. This new powerplant would sport 428 ci. and would be a high torque. streetable big block. It was dubbed the "Thunderbird 7-Litre " and was slotted to appear on some of the 1966 models. Fords executives decided that what better way to introduce the engine than to create a special marque to showcase it. Using a Galaxie 500. with an XL Interior. some added features and some custom badges. the FORD 7-Litre was born. It was available in either Hardtop or Convertible. in either automatic or 4 speed transmission. Marketed as the "Quietest Quick Car. or the Quickest Quiet Car". the car offered a combination of comfort and muscle. It had available options like Power Steering. Air Conditioning. Power Windows. Power Seats Cruise Control and AM/FM Radio. Available one year only as a separate model. it was also available as an option package on the 1967 model. It is interesting to note that a 1966 XL could be ordered with the 428 for several hundred dollars less. making the 7-Litre that much more rare. as you were paying extra for the badges.
